    TEDxUConn 2015: Deconstructing Humanity

    April 11, 2015

    Come listen to faculty, students, and distinguished scholars talk about humanity in our world today.  The TEDxUConn 2015 team invites you to explore new topics and enrich your mind for one eventful conference this April right here on the UConn campus!

    The TEDxUConn Conference will be this spring on April 11, 2015 in Laurel Hall (CB). Scholars in the areas of human rights, public health, and social issues will be speaking on new, innovative topics that are incredibly relevant in our world today.
